New features and changes

The web trends option and traffic filtering are now available in the CLI. See the FortiGate CLI Reference for more information.

Logging options for various protocols and traffic is now in the Protection Profiles menu.

Note: Log filter is now included in Firewall > Protection Profile > Logging. You can also enable this feature in the CLI. Also, Traffic Filter is now available in the CLI. See the FortiGate CLI Reference for more information.

Log Access

The Log Access menu has two tabs. The Memory tab displays log event types that are logged to memory. The FortiAnalyzer tab displays log types that are logged to the FortiAnalyzer unit.

An additional tab for Disk appears on FortiGate units with a hard disk. Use the pull-down menu to select a different log type.

Report

The Report menu, new to the Log and Report menu, provides you with access to a full range of different reports from the FortiAnalyzer unit if connected.

You can choose the Basic Traffic report or access any type of FortiAnalyzer report to display logs. The Basic Traffic report uses log information stored in the FortiGate unit’s memory and displays the information in two types of bar graphs on the Report Access page.

You can choose from over a thousand of FortiAnalyzer reports to display logs. Also, you can customize a default report for your FortiGate unit.

You can also select what you want included in your report from Newsgroups to VoIP.

HA

There are significant changes, including new features, for high availability in FortiOS 3.0. The most significant change for HA is virtual clustering, where you can configure HA for individual virtual domains. The virtual clustering can handle two FortiGate units per virtual cluster.

The FortiGate Administration Guide (System Config chapter, HA section), FortiGate CLI Reference (system chapter, ha section), and the FortiGate online help provides additional information on changes to existing features and new features in FortiOS 3.0.

In the System menu, HA is now a tab in System > Config > HA. You can configure HA settings for your FortiGate unit from this tab. However, Unit Priority setting is now Device Priority and Override Master is now enabled by default.
